Recognize that the Islamic Government of Iran is violating the fundamental rights of Arab Ahwazi ethnic minority.

Created by A.A. on February 03, 2013

We, the Arab Ahwazi minority in Iran, request that the Obama administration recognize that the Islamic Republic of Iran consistently violates the fundamental human rights of Ahwaz Arab ethnic minority and those of the other ethnic minorities of Iran. The IRI refuses to grant the Ahwazi Arabs the basic rights of free access to education in their mother language, free and independent media in the Arabic language, and free practice of their culture and customs. Activists who have tried to raise awareness of these issues have been abducted, handed disproportionately heavy prison sentences, tortured in prison, murdered and hanged in public. We request that the Obama administration includes the plight of the Arab ethnic minority of Ahwaz within the discourse on Iran.
